<p>Numbers can be expressed in various forms, one of which is a percentage. A percentage represents a part of a whole, expressed as a fraction of 100. This is crucial in many fields, such as finance, statistics, and daily life calculations. For example, to understand 157 out of 200 as a percentage, we need to convert this fraction into a percentage.</p>

<h2>What is 157 out of 200 as a Percentage?</h2>

<h3><strong>Answer</strong></h3>

<p>The<a>percentage</a>for 157 out of 200 is 78.5%.</p>

<h3><strong>Explanation</strong></h3>

<p>Converting a<a>fraction</a>to a percentage is a straightforward process. You can follow the steps mentioned below to find the answer.</p>

<p><strong>Step 1:</strong>Start with the fraction 157/200, where 157 is the part and 200 is the whole.</p>

<p><strong>Step 2:</strong>To find the percentage, divide the<a>numerator</a>by the<a>denominator</a>and then multiply the result by 100 to convert it into a percentage. (157/200) × 100 = 78.5</p>

<p><strong>Thus, 157 out of 200 can be expressed as 78.5%.</strong></p>
